Transaction 23434166bfb0febed48f7727560f04292eb1d87f1b402542543576f6321292e2
1 Input
2 Outputs
- 23434166bfb0febed48f7727560f04292eb1d87f1b402542543576f6321292e2:0
- 23434166bfb0febed48f7727560f04292eb1d87f1b402542543576f6321292e2:1
value 6985447
address 1PYU77fZPACcfBhHuM39QVigEqsjE7DfCS
value 7164012
address 1PKm6kTN9UqZzaeeeoDyHgGoSTKWqfjZKM